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01297595321 28078 6186217668
1473377100 93927 6302
1473377100 93927 6302
30892342467 03805 0234883
All about undefined
Interested in learning more?
1473377100 93927 6302
30892342467 03805 0234883
See more
1960105 78802101
89 0325528284 6717951608
See more
071556213 52125
257 723607163 20071069 817687423
See more